Germany is widely known for its affordable public universities, but the country also has a growing private higher-education sector offering specialized degrees, smaller classes, English-taught programs, industry partnerships, structured career support, and international learning environments.
Private universities can be particularly valuable for students interested in:
Business and Management
Finance and Banking
Entrepreneurship
Public Policy
International Relations
Law
Logistics and Supply Chain Management
Computer Science
Software Engineering
Artificial Intelligence
Liberal Arts
Medicine and Health Sciences
Design and Digital Product Development
However, private universities in Germany vary considerably in academic profile, recognition, selectivity, tuition, teaching quality, and career outcomes.
Some are highly specialized institutions with strong employer networks. Others primarily offer flexible or career-oriented programs to large numbers of students. A high tuition fee does not automatically indicate stronger academic quality or better employment prospects.

1. WHU โ Otto Beisheim School of Management
WHU is one of Germanyโs most prominent private business schools. It operates campuses in Vallendar and Dรผsseldorf and focuses on business administration, management, finance, entrepreneurship, and leadership.
Strong Study Areas
WHU is particularly relevant for:
Business Administration
Management
Finance
Entrepreneurship
Strategy
Marketing
Supply Chain Management
Economics
Data Analytics
Leadership
Bachelorโs Program
The bachelorโs program combines:
Business foundations
Economics
Quantitative analysis
Foreign languages
International study
Internships
Entrepreneurship
Practical projects
Students can study through English and bilingual pathways, depending on the selected structure.
Masterโs Programs
Graduate options include:
Master in Management
Master in Finance
Master in Entrepreneurship
Master in International Business
Master in Business Analytics
Part-time management programs
WHUโs Master of Science programs offer different tracks depending on the applicantโs previous academic credits.
MBA Programs
MBA options include:
Full-Time MBA
Part-Time MBA
Global Online MBA
Executive education
These programs are designed primarily for candidates with professional experience.
Entrepreneurship
WHU is particularly attractive to students interested in:
Startups
Venture capital
Consulting
Private equity
Family business
Corporate innovation
Student initiatives, alumni networks, entrepreneurship events, and investor connections form an important part of its environment.
Tuition
The bachelorโs tuition is approximately โฌ9,100 per semester.
For the 2026 intake, Master of Science tuition is approximately:
โฌ33,000 for the 90-credit track
โฌ40,400 for the 120-credit track
The Full-Time MBA costs approximately โฌ49,500. Scholarships, financing arrangements, and selected tuition exemptions are available.
Best Suited For
WHU may be ideal for students targeting:
Management consulting
Investment banking
Corporate finance
Entrepreneurship
Private equity
Venture capital
International management
Leadership careers
2. ESMT Berlin
ESMT Berlin is a private graduate business school located in central Berlin.
Its programs focus on management, technology, innovation, entrepreneurship, artificial intelligence, business analytics, sustainability, and leadership.
Strong Study Areas
ESMT is particularly relevant for:
Global Management
Analytics
Artificial Intelligence
Innovation
Entrepreneurship
Sustainability
Strategy
Finance
Organizational Leadership
Digital Transformation
Masterโs Programs
Students can pursue programs connected with:
Global Management
Innovation and Entrepreneurship
Analytics and Artificial Intelligence
The programs are designed for recent graduates and include career preparation, practical projects, and international study opportunities.
MBA Options
ESMT offers:
Full-Time MBA
Part-Time MBA
Executive MBA
Global Online MBA
Students can select pathways based on their professional experience, location, and work schedule.
Location Advantage
Berlin provides access to:
Startups
Technology companies
Consulting firms
Venture capital
Sustainability organizations
International employers
Innovation hubs
Public institutions
Tuition
The tuition for ESMTโs masterโs programs is approximately โฌ36,000.
The Full-Time MBA costs approximately โฌ50,000.
Students can apply for scholarships and awards based on academic merit, professional background, leadership, diversity, and social impact.
Best Suited For
ESMT may suit students interested in:
Management
Consulting
Technology strategy
Business analytics
AI for business
Innovation
Entrepreneurship
Sustainability
International leadership
3. Frankfurt School of Finance and Management
Frankfurt School is a private university specializing in finance, management, banking, business analytics, economics, consulting, and executive education.
Its Frankfurt location provides direct access to one of Europeโs largest financial centers.
Strong Study Areas
Frankfurt School is particularly known for:
Finance
Banking
Investment Management
Accounting
Management
Business Analytics
Artificial Intelligence
Financial Technology
Sustainable Finance
Consulting
Risk Management
Economics
Bachelorโs Programs
Bachelorโs options include:
Business Administration
Computational Business Analytics
Management, Philosophy and Economics
Students can pursue specializations connected with finance, consulting, marketing, entrepreneurship, auditing, and digital business.
Masterโs Programs
Graduate options include:
Master of Finance
Master in Management
Master in Financial Technology
Master of Artificial Intelligence and Data Science
Master in Applied Data Science
Master in Auditing
Sustainable-finance programs
Career Environment
Students may benefit from proximity to:
Commercial banks
The European Central Bank
Consulting firms
Accounting companies
Asset managers
Insurance companies
Financial-technology firms
Corporate finance departments
Tuition
Bachelorโs tuition is approximately โฌ8,200 per semester, excluding application and enrollment fees.
The Master in Management costs approximately โฌ35,500.
Several specialized programs in finance, fintech, AI, and data science have complete tuition around โฌ35,500 to โฌ42,000.
Best Suited For
Frankfurt School may be ideal for:
Banking
Investment management
Corporate finance
Consulting
Financial technology
Business analytics
Risk management
Sustainable finance
4. Constructor University
Constructor University is a private, English-language research university in Bremen.
Unlike most specialized private business schools, it offers undergraduate and graduate programs across science, engineering, computer science, business, social sciences, and psychology.
Strong Study Areas
Students can study:
Computer Science
Software Engineering
Cybersecurity
Robotics
Electrical Engineering
Data Science
Biotechnology
Chemistry
Physics
Mathematics
Industrial Engineering
International Relations
Psychology
Business and Economics
Supply Chain Management
International Campus
Constructor University offers a residential campus environment with:
International student housing
Laboratories
Academic advising
Student organizations
Sports and cultural activities
English-language teaching
Interdisciplinary programs
It may appeal to students seeking a campus experience similar to private universities in the United States or other residential education systems.
Bachelorโs Programs
Undergraduate options cover three broad schools:
Computer Science and Engineering
Science
Business, Social and Decision Sciences
Students can often combine their major with minors or interdisciplinary electives.
Masterโs Programs
Graduate study includes areas such as:
Computer Science and Software Engineering
Data Engineering
Advanced Software Technology
Data Science for Society and Business
Supply Chain Management
Advanced Materials
Quantitative Life Science
Tuition
Undergraduate tuition for 2026โ27 is approximately โฌ10,000 per semester, with additional university and transportation fees.
In-person masterโs programs also generally charge approximately โฌ10,000 per semester.
Scholarships, tuition deferral, and merit-based financial support may reduce the amount paid by eligible students.
Best Suited For
Constructor University may suit students who want:
English-taught undergraduate study
Computer science or engineering
A residential campus
International classmates
Interdisciplinary education
Science and research
Structured student support
5. Witten/Herdecke University
Witten/Herdecke University is a private, state-recognized university known for medicine, dentistry, psychology, nursing, health sciences, philosophy, and business.
Its educational approach emphasizes small groups, practical learning, interdisciplinary study, and individual development.
Strong Study Areas
The university offers programs in:
Human Medicine
Dentistry
Psychology
Nursing
Health Sciences
Business and Economics
Philosophy
Politics
Ethics
Social Sciences
Medicine and Dentistry
Witten/Herdecke is one of Germanyโs major private options for students seeking physician or dental education.
Medical training emphasizes:
Early patient contact
Clinical practice
Small study groups
Communication
Problem-oriented learning
Interdisciplinary education
Personal and professional development
Programs leading to regulated healthcare professions are generally taught in German and require very strong language proficiency.
Business and Economics
Business programs may include:
Management
Economics
Entrepreneurship
Strategy
Family Business
Philosophy and Management
Social innovation
Tuition and Financing
Tuition depends on the program.
The university offers different payment approaches, including:
Immediate tuition payment
Income-dependent payment after graduation
A combination of immediate and deferred payment
Its reverse-generation financing model is intended to make enrollment less dependent on a studentโs current financial position. All programs are described by the university as accredited and state-recognized.
Best Suited For
Witten/Herdecke may be suitable for:
Medicine
Dentistry
Psychology
Health sciences
Business
Philosophy
Students seeking small-group education
Applicants interested in income-linked financing
6. Hertie School
Hertie School is a private graduate university in Berlin specializing in public policy, international affairs, governance, and data science for public decision-making.
It does not offer conventional undergraduate degrees.
Main Programs
Students can pursue:
Master of Public Policy
Master of International Affairs
Master of Data Science for Public Policy
Executive Master of Public Administration
Doctoral programs
Dual-degree pathways
Academic Focus
Programs combine areas such as:
Economics
Political Science
Law
Public Management
Statistics
Data Science
International Security
Human Rights
Sustainability
European Governance
Digital Policy
The Master of Public Policy is a two-year, 120-credit English-taught degree with policy-analysis and governance-focused pathways.
Berlin Advantage
Hertie students can access:
Government institutions
Embassies
Think tanks
Foundations
Nonprofit organizations
International organizations
Policy conferences
Research institutes
Tuition
The Master of Public Policy, Master of International Affairs, and Master of Data Science for Public Policy each cost approximately:
โฌ9,625 per semester
โฌ19,250 per academic year
โฌ38,500 for the standard two-year degree
Full and partial scholarships are available for selected candidates.
Best Suited For
Hertie School may be ideal for:
Public policy
International affairs
Governance
Government
Diplomacy
Human rights
Policy analytics
International organizations
Nonprofit leadership
7. Bucerius Law School
Bucerius Law School is a private law university in Hamburg.
It is highly specialized and suitable for students who want an intensive legal education with small classes, international exposure, and strong connections with law firms and corporate employers.
Academic Options
The institution offers:
German law education leading toward the State Examination
Master of Law and Business
Doctoral study
International summer programs
Legal research and executive education
German Law Program
The main undergraduate legal pathway is designed for students seeking qualification in the German legal system.
It requires advanced German and should not be confused with an English-taught international LLM.
Master of Law and Business
The English-taught Master of Law and Business combines:
Corporate Law
International Business
Finance
Management
Economics
Negotiation
Strategy
Legal problem-solving
Applicants generally need a bachelorโs degree and relevant professional experience.
Tuition
The Master of Law and Business costs approximately โฌ25,000.
The fee includes study materials, selected study trips, databases, and Hamburg public transportation. Scholarships and financial assistance are available.
Best Suited For
Bucerius may be ideal for students interested in:
German legal qualification
Corporate law
International business law
Legal consulting
Compliance
Law and management
Small-class legal education
8. Kรผhne Logistics University
Kรผhne Logistics University, commonly known as KLU, is a private, state-recognized university in Hamburg.
It specializes in logistics, supply chain management, operations, international management, business analytics, and data science.
Strong Study Areas
KLU offers programs in:
Business Administration
International Management
Logistics
Supply Chain Management
Operations
Business Analytics
Data Science
Sustainability
Leadership
Digital Transformation
Location Advantage
Hamburg is one of Europeโs most important locations for:
Shipping
Port operations
Freight
Warehousing
Aviation
Procurement
International trade
Supply-chain technology
Students may gain access to employers and projects that directly connect with their academic specialization.
Tuition
Current tuition includes approximately:
โฌ7,300 per semester for the standard Bachelor in Business Administration
โฌ8,150 per semester for the intensive bachelorโs track
โฌ8,200 per semester for the Master in International Management
โฌ8,200 per semester for masterโs programs in logistics, supply chain, business analytics, and data science
Merit-based, need-based, and other scholarships can cover part or, in limited cases, all tuition.
Best Suited For
KLU may be best for:
Logistics
Supply chain management
Procurement
Operations
International business
Business analytics
Sustainability
Port and shipping careers
9. Zeppelin University
Zeppelin University is a private foundation university located in Friedrichshafen near Lake Constance.
Its academic model connects business, politics, culture, communication, sociology, and public management.
Strong Study Areas
Programs may include:
Corporate Management and Economics
Politics, Administration and International Relations
Sociology, Politics and Economics
Communication and Cultural Management
Public Management
General Management
Transformation Management
Innovation and Entrepreneurship
Interdisciplinary Approach
Zeppelin University may appeal to students who do not want to study business, politics, or society in isolation.
Its programs frequently connect:
Economics with politics
Management with culture
Communication with society
Entrepreneurship with public responsibility
Research with practical projects
Teaching Environment
Students may benefit from:
Small seminars
Interdisciplinary projects
Independent research
Faculty interaction
Student initiatives
Entrepreneurship support
International exchanges
Tuition and Financing
Zeppelin University charges program-specific tuition because it is a privately supported foundation university.
Students can generally pay through semester or monthly installments. Financing options include scholarships and an education-fund model that permits eligible students to delay tuition payments and repay based on later income.
Best Suited For
Zeppelin University may suit students interested in:
Interdisciplinary business
Politics
International relations
Sociology
Communication
Public management
Entrepreneurship
Small-class learning
10. Munich Business School
Munich Business School is a private institution focused on international business, management, entrepreneurship, finance, marketing, innovation, and leadership.
Main Programs
Students can pursue:
Bachelor International Business
Master International Business
Master Innovation and Entrepreneurship
Master International Marketing and Brand Management
Master Sports Business and Communication
Master Finance
Full-Time MBA
Part-time and executive study
Teaching Model
Programs may include:
Business projects
Internships
Foreign-language study
International semesters
Company cooperation
Entrepreneurship modules
Career development
Munich Career Environment
Students can access employers in:
Consulting
Automotive industries
Technology
Finance
Insurance
Consumer products
Media
Startups
Industrial management
The main disadvantage is Munichโs high living cost.
Tuition
Current complete program tuition is approximately:
โฌ44,940 for the Bachelor International Business
โฌ25,740 for a standard masterโs program
โฌ32,000 for the MBA
Application and enrollment fees may be additional.
Best Suited For
Munich Business School may be suitable for:
International business
Marketing
Entrepreneurship
Finance
Sports business
Management
Students seeking an English private-business program in Munich
11. Bard College Berlin
Bard College Berlin is a private liberal-arts institution offering English-taught undergraduate education.
Its programs connect humanities, social sciences, politics, economics, arts, and intellectual history.
Main Degree Programs
Undergraduate options include:
Economics, Politics and Social Thought
Humanities, the Arts and Social Thought
Artistic Practice and Society
The Economics, Politics and Social Thought program combines disciplinary study in economics or politics with a wider intellectual and cultural core.
Liberal-Arts Model
Students can expect:
Small seminars
Academic writing
Interdisciplinary study
Close faculty interaction
Critical discussion
Creative work
Research projects
International classmates
Tuition and Comprehensive Fees
For 2026โ27, the approximate annual comprehensive cost is:
โฌ38,704 for students living on campus
โฌ27,954 for students living off campus
The amount includes the applicable comprehensive university charges and transportation fee. Financial aid and scholarships may reduce the amount for eligible students.
Best Suited For
Bard College Berlin may be ideal for students seeking:
Liberal arts
Politics
Economics
Humanities
Philosophy
Arts
English-taught undergraduate study
Small seminar classes
12. CODE University of Applied Sciences
CODE is a private, state-recognized university of applied sciences located in Berlin.
It specializes in technology, digital design, software development, entrepreneurship, and product innovation.
Main Programs
Bachelorโs options include:
Software Engineering
Business Management and Entrepreneurship
Digital Design and Innovation
The university also offers graduate study connected with technology and digital transformation.
Project-Based Learning
CODE emphasizes:
Team projects
Digital-product development
Software applications
Prototyping
User research
Entrepreneurship
Product management
Peer learning
Industry interaction
Students may build portfolios and working products rather than relying only on conventional written examinations.
Tuition
Tuition commonly ranges from approximately โฌ650 to โฌ1,250 per month, depending on the program and payment structure.
Different financing models may allow students to spread payments beyond the standard study period.
Best Suited For
CODE may suit students interested in:
Software engineering
UX and UI design
Digital products
Entrepreneurship
Product management
Startups
Project-based technology education

Private University Tuition in Germany
Private-university costs vary widely.
Typical Tuition Ranges
Students may encounter:
โฌ6,000โโฌ10,000 per semester for many bachelorโs programs
โฌ25,000โโฌ40,000 for specialized masterโs programs
โฌ40,000โโฌ50,000 for premium MBA programs
Monthly tuition for technology or applied programs
Income-linked repayment at selected institutions
Comprehensive annual charges including housing at residential colleges
Additional Costs
Tuition may not include:
Application fee
Enrollment fee
Semester contribution
Public transportation
Housing
Health insurance
Study trips
Exchange travel
Books
Personal equipment
Visa and residence costs
Students should request a written breakdown of the complete program cost before accepting admission.

How to Evaluate a Private University
Check State Recognition
Confirm that the institution is officially recognized as a higher-education institution in Germany.
Check Program Accreditation
Recognition of the university and accreditation of an individual program are related but separate issues.
Review the Curriculum
Compare:
Required modules
Electives
Quantitative depth
Projects
Internship requirements
Thesis structure
Specializations
Teaching language
Investigate Career Outcomes
Look for clear information about:
Graduate employers
Job functions
Internship partners
Career reports
Alumni profiles
Employment locations
Average time to employment
Calculate Return on Investment
Include:
Complete tuition
Living costs
Lost employment income
Interest on education loans
Likely starting salary
Career location
Visa and work prospects
Speak With Current Students
Ask about:
Teaching quality
Class size
Career support
Workload
Housing
Internships
Hidden costs
Administration
Student satisfaction

Frequently Asked Questions
Which is the best private university in Germany?
There is no single best private university for every subject. WHU, ESMT, and Frankfurt School are strong for business, while other institutions lead in law, policy, logistics, technology, medicine, or liberal arts.
Which private university is best for business?
WHU, ESMT Berlin, and Frankfurt School are among the strongest specialized choices.
Which private university is best for finance?
Frankfurt School is the most finance-focused option. WHU and ESMT also offer relevant finance and management programs.
Which private university is best for an MBA?
WHU and ESMT are major options. Frankfurt School and Munich Business School also offer MBA programs for different candidate profiles.
Which private university is best for computer science?
Constructor University offers broad computer-science and engineering education, while CODE focuses on software, digital design, and entrepreneurship.
Which private university is best for public policy?
Hertie School is Germanyโs leading specialized private graduate institution for public policy and international affairs.
Which private university is best for law?
Bucerius Law School is a leading specialized private law institution.
Which private university is best for logistics?
Kรผhne Logistics University specializes in logistics, operations, and supply-chain management.
Which private university offers medicine?
Witten/Herdecke University offers medicine, dentistry, psychology, and health-related programs.
Are private German universities recognized?
Many are state-recognized, but students must verify the status of both the institution and the specific degree.
Are private universities better than public universities?
Not automatically. Germanyโs public universities often provide stronger value, larger research environments, and broader recognition at a much lower cost.
How much do private universities cost?
Tuition can range from several hundred euros per month to approximately โฌ50,000 for a complete premium MBA.
Can international students receive scholarships?
Yes. Most leading private universities offer scholarships or financing, but full awards are limited and competitive.
Are private universities easier to enter?
Some may have more flexible academic entry criteria, while highly selective institutions use interviews, tests, essays, work experience, and leadership evaluation.
Can I study completely in English?
Yes. Many private institutions offer fully English-taught bachelorโs, masterโs, and MBA programs.
Is German still useful?
Yes. German improves access to internships, working-student jobs, local employers, administration, housing, and long-term employment.
